Purpose and function in the cooling system
The presented coolant line has been designed to work with petrol engines, where maintaining a stable operating temperature is crucial. It is responsible for directing coolant between system components, ensuring proper circulation and reducing the risk of engine overheating during dynamic driving.
Thanks to its factory geometry and fitment to a specific engine configuration, the line maintains the correct routing in the engine bay, does not interfere with other components, and allows for a clean, serviceable cooling system.

Performance characteristics and installation
The line belongs to a group of wear-and-tear components that may eventually become worn, hardened, or develop micro-cracks over time. Replacing it with a functional component helps eliminate coolant leaks, pressure drops in the system, and fluctuations in engine operating temperature. Installation of the line, following standard service procedures, is straightforward for an experienced mechanic and does not require interference with the design of other components.
Due to its classification in the Cooling system hoses and pipes category, this element works directly with the radiator, water pump, connectors, and other hoses, creating a cohesive, leak-proof system responsible for dissipating excess heat from the engine.
